The Flight of Napoleon after the Battle of Waterloo captures a pivotal moment in history, immortalized by artist August Friedrich Andreas Campe. This remarkable etching, part of a private collection, transports us back to the tumultuous days following the infamous battle that marked the downfall of Napoleon Bonaparte. In this evocative scene, we witness the defeated French emperor desperately fleeing from his adversaries. The fine details and masterful use of watercolor bring life to the chaos and desperation surrounding him. Campe's skillful hand perfectly captures the tension and drama as Napoleon's Grande Armée disperses in disarray.
